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is focused on the Truncated EGF receptor. This invention relates to truncated EGF receptor molecules that exhibit increased binding affinities for EGFR ligands such as EGF and TGF1. The patent also includes methods of screening for EGF receptor ligands and treatment methods involving these molecules. Another notable patent is the Method of designing agonists and antagonists to the IGF receptor. This patent discloses the identification of the human insulin receptor binding site sequence of certain spatial molecular structures conforming to such binding site and certain insulinomimetic sequences, including the binding site sequence.

Career Highlights

Throughout his career, Lovrecz has worked with prestigious organizations such as the Commonwealth Scientific and Industrial Research Organisation and the Ludwig Institute for Cancer Research Limited. His work has significantly advanced the understanding of receptor interactions and their implications in medical treatments.

Collaborations

Lovrecz has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Colin Wesley Ward and Thomas Peter John Garrett. These collaborations have further enriched his research and contributed to the success of his inventions.
